Output d244ae03c2c277ec7af26de4eb9cf699786506a48e82fc446e3fcc490f9f052d:0

value
30555679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74e73e309967df2d7a4b2b6f01e412e7b2d105ee OP_EQUAL
address
3CM9KqU8d2PhZPUWHMWzRTDZS16RoCudtR
transaction
d244ae03c2c277ec7af26de4eb9cf699786506a48e82fc446e3fcc490f9f052d
confirmations
251581
spent
true